MAH MBA CET 2026 Abstract Reasoning Syllabus Overview

The MAH MBA CET 2026 Abstract Reasoningsyllabus comprises various visual and logical puzzles presented during the test. Other topics in this section include Series Completion, Coding-Decoding, Analogies, Venn Diagrams, Blood Relations, and Logical Sequencing. It is one of the most critical sections in the MAH MBA CET 2026 exam. The section will have a total number of 25 questions, all of which will be multiple-choice objective-type questions. Abstract reasoning in MAH MBA CET will test one's ability to analyse information, identify patterns and relationships, and solve problems in a complex and conceptual manner. It is designed to test a candidate's critical thinking, problem-solving, and logical reasoning skills.

MAH MBA CET 2026 Abstract Reasoning Important Topics

Abstract Reasoning is part of the MAH MBA CET 2026 that evaluates a candidate's ability to detect patterns, interpret graphical information, and solve problems with logical reasoning. Here are the most relevant topics for Abstract Reasoning in MAH MBA CET 2026 in tabular form:

Topic

Description

Series Completion

Completing the series of numbers, figures, or patterns.

Analogies

Finding relationships between pairs of words or figures.

Odd One Out

Identifying the odd element out in a set of options.

Matrix Reasoning

Solving problems based on matrices and patterns.

Figure Classification

Classifying figures based on their characteristics.

Pattern Completion

Completing a given pattern based on logic.

Shape Counting

Counting shapes and determining their properties.

Visual Puzzles

Solving visual-based puzzles involving logical deduction.

Direction Sense

Understanding directions and distances between points.

Venn Diagrams

Solving problems using Venn diagrams to analyse sets.

MAH CET MBA 2026 Abstract Reasoning Pattern & Marking Scheme

Check the Abstract Reasoning exam pattern and marking scheme for MAH MBA CET 2026:

Category

Details

Total Number of Questions

25

Question Type

Multiple Choice Questions (MCQs)

Total Marks

25

Marking Scheme

+1 for each correct answer

Negative Marking

No negative marking

Sectional Time Limit

No sectional time limit

Difficulty Level

Moderate to High

Weightage in Exam

12.5% of the total paper

Tips for Excelling in MAH MBA CET 2026 Abstract Reasoning Section

Here are a few guidelines that will help you prepare for the MAH MBA CET 2026 abstract reasoning effectively:

Understand the Different Types of Abstract Reasoning Questions

The ability to think abstractly can be assessed based on pattern, sequence, shape, and configuration questions. Learn all sorts of types and understand all the associated logic as much as one can recognise a specific pattern from its earliest beginnings.

Focus on Speed and Accuracy

Abstract reasoning questions are challenging and demanding. These can be time-bound, but regular practice would help significantly improve the speed and accuracy of answering the questions. When you are practising, it is ideal to take a timer. Hence, the conditions are just like actual exam conditions, and by doing this, you get an idea about your performance and whether you can get through the entire section during the given time limits.

Break Down Complex Questions

If you think the question is too complicated, you make it into simple terms. In this manner, you will not have difficulty figuring out the pattern or relationship, leading to a quicker correct answer.

Solve Practice Papers and Mock Tests

You would be exposed to the many questions usually asked and their respective difficulties by attempting practice papers and mock tests. You should focus more on analysing your mistakes and give yourself enough time to learn from them so you do not repeat them during the examination.
